The “Socceroos” won 1-0 (0-0) in Al Wakrah on Wednesday thanks to a goal by Mathew Leckie in the 60th minute. Thus, the outsider managed with a negative goal difference, but with two wins for the second time after 2006, the leap into the round of 16. The winner of Group C is waiting there on Saturday. Denmark disappointed at the tournament.

The Danish coach Kasper Hjulmand had massively rebuilt his team, which absolutely had to win for promotion, and also changed the system. For the first time at this tournament, the 2021 European Championship semi-finalists played with a back four in defence. Midfielder Mathias Jensen, right winger Andreas Skov Olsen and center forward Martin Braithwaite were new to the starting lineup. Australia coach Graham Arnold, on the other hand, made only one change, with Milos Degenek replacing Fran Karacic on the right in the back four.

Denmark dominated the game in the first half, but the attacks, which were mainly carried out from the flanks, were ineffective. Again and again one or more Australians blocked the way to the goal or to a team-mate. In the 10th minute, Jesper Lindström almost had an opportunity in the middle, and shortly afterwards goalkeeper Mathew Ryan saved a shot from Jensen from a tight angle. Joakim Maehle tried it on the left in the 19th minute – Ryan with his foot and then Aaron Mooy knocked the ball away. Skov Olsen (25th) only managed a scooter.

In the last few minutes before the break, Australia showed more courage in attack but remained harmless overall. Riley McGree (23rd) had previously fired a shot on goal from a long distance. After the break, the Danes had to take more risks, but were hardly dangerous in front of Ryan’s box. But Australia had more space in front of them with a fast switching game. A perfectly played counterattack then also brought the lead: Leckie was sent on a journey by McGree, nibbled Maehle with two hooks and hit the far corner with his left flat.

Anyone who then expected an offensive furioso from the Scandinavians in the Al Janoub Stadium was taught a lesson. Not least due to the many changes, there was no fluid combination game, any shots from a greater distance were blocked. In the end, the narrow win was emblematic of both teams’ performances at the World Cup. Better teamwork was probably also the decisive factor for Australia. Denmark dropped out with just one point and one goal as the bottom of the group.
